About

Liu Yang is a scholar working on Building and Construction, Environmental Engineering and Global and Planetary Change. According to data from OpenAlex, Liu Yang has authored 52 papers receiving a total of 1.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Building and Construction, 18 papers in Environmental Engineering and 5 papers in Global and Planetary Change. Recurrent topics in Liu Yang’s work include Building Energy and Comfort Optimization (18 papers), Urban Heat Island Mitigation (11 papers) and Environmental Impact and Sustainability (6 papers). Liu Yang is often cited by papers focused on Building Energy and Comfort Optimization (18 papers), Urban Heat Island Mitigation (11 papers) and Environmental Impact and Sustainability (6 papers). Liu Yang collaborates with scholars based in China, Hong Kong and United Kingdom. Liu Yang's co-authors include Zhixing Luo, Jiaping Liu, Yan Liu, Bing Han, Qi Li, Chen Shi, Guo‐Yan Zhou, Ping Wang, Dongsheng Zhu and Joseph C. Lam and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Physics Letters, The Science of The Total Environment and Journal of Cleaner Production.
